  • How to convert colon separated column values in multiple rows in report

    Hi All,
    I want to display colon separated values from a column, in a multi row in report.
    For example i have a column1 in a table with value 'A:B:C' , column2 has value '1'.
    i want to show in a report three rows using these two columns like
    column1 column2
    A 1
    B 1
    C 1

    Here's one way:
    SQL> create table test (col1 varchar2(20), col2 number);
    Table created.
    SQL> insert all
      2    into test values ('A:B:C', 1)
      3    into test values ('Dg:Ezs', 2)
      4  select * from dual;
    2 rows created.
    SQL> select
      2    t.col2,
      3    regexp_substr(t.col1, '\w+', 1, t2.column_value) c1
      4  from test t,
      5    table(cast(multiset(select level
      6                        from dual
      7                        connect by level <= length(t.col1) - length(replace(t.col1, ':', '')) + 1
      8                       ) as sys.odcinumberlist )) t2
      9  order by 2, 1;
          COL2 C1
             1 A
             1 B
             1 C
             2 Dg
             2 Ezs
    SQL>Edited by: Littlefoot on Jan 31, 2012 10:13 AM

  • Maximum number of rows before doing a commit

    When updating a database table, is there a maximum number of rows you should update before doing a commit work?

    It's hard to give a specific answer. There are generally more than one rollback area in an installation and the size for the one used by batch processes may change after a certain time of day when more batch updates are being run. It will also depend on the size of the record being updated. It may also depend on whether you are in the development systemm QA or production.
    But I guess, I would start with a number like 5,000 or 10,000 and see what happens.
    You might also see if you can do the entire update in the QA system and commit afer it's done. If you can do it there, you'll likely be OK in production. Or if it works there, you can commit a couple of extra times in production - just to be sure.
    Bear in mind though, that if you commit and the job fails later, you have to either be able to back out the updates, or start updating at the point where the previous one failed.
    Rob
